North Shore Pediatric Therapy Free Monthly Workshop

Nutrition and Special Needs: Which diet will help your child reach his/her ultimate potential?

September 30th, 2009 7:00pm

In this presentation, the audience will learn about special pediatric diets in the media, diet facts and which diet is right for their child's specific needs.  The presenter will include an overview on the Gluten-Free, Casein-Free, and traditional MyPyramid diets.  Learn why people are choosing to use these diets, the guidelines, and how to meet your child's nutritional needs by using any of these diets.  We will review scientific research and discuss reasons for choosing each diet.  If you are searching for the perfect diet, then this workshop is one you cannot miss!
